Public Exposure at Coldplay Concert

  • πŸ’‘ Astronomer CEO Andy Byron and his company's Head of HR, Kristen Kit, were caught on a Kiss Cam at a Coldplay concert in Boston.
  • πŸŽ₯ The moment, showing them cozying up and in an "obvious embrace," was displayed on the Jumbotron in front of tens of thousands of people.
  • 🎀 Coldplay frontman Chris Martin commented on the scene, suggesting they were "either having an affair or they're just very shy," which became a viral spark.

Affair Unveiled

  • ⚠️ The public display quickly led to the revelation that Byron and Kit were having an affair, despite both being married.
  • πŸ“Έ Their embarrassed reactions on camera, with Kit turning away and Byron flinching, further confirmed suspicions.
  • 🌐 The clip rapidly went viral on social media, with internet detectives quickly identifying the individuals involved.

Professional Consequences

  • πŸ“‰ Andy Byron resigned from his position as CEO of Astronomer following the incident, with the company's board accepting his resignation.
  • πŸ’Ό The situation highlighted the irony of the Head of HR, Kristen Kit, being involved in a major workplace scandal.
  • 🏒 The company, Astronomer, faced significant fallout, including questions about its compliance culture and a spike in staff seeking new employment.

Personal Fallout and Divorce

  • πŸ’” Byron's marriage was "blasted apart" by the exposure, leading to his wife, Megan Byron, filing for divorce.
  • πŸ’° The divorce filing is reportedly for $35 million, representing roughly half of Byron's fortune.
  • πŸ‘¨β€πŸ‘©β€πŸ‘§β€πŸ‘¦ The public nature of the scandal caused heartbreak and embarrassment for the spouses and potentially any children involved.

Wider Impact and Irony

  • πŸ“š The incident was deemed a case study for business students on the consequences of public behavior and workplace ethics.
  • 🎭 Commentators highlighted the irony of an HR director engaging in behavior she should regulate, leading to widespread criticism of HR departments.
  • πŸ“ˆ Despite the personal chaos, the scandal inadvertently led to Coldplay surging up charts and inspired various parodies and merchandise.
